Grok Bot vs Claude Cowork

Two different shapes: Grok Bot runs Bots on a cloud computer around the clock; Claude Cowork runs agentic knowledge-work tasks on your desktop with your files and apps. Where each fits.

Short answerThey're not substitutes. Grok Bot is for work that should happen while you're away, on a persistent cloud machine. Claude Cowork is for delegating tasks that use your local files, apps and browser while you're around. Many teams will run both; the ops questions (accounts, spend, approvals) are the same.

When to use which

Overnight AP triage, Monday scoreboards, supplier chasing, inbox zero at 6am: Grok Bot. That's what a persistent cloud computer is for.

"Take this folder of contracts and build me a comparison spreadsheet", "go through these PDFs and draft the summary", "work in this Excel model with me": Cowork, because the files and the judgement are on your machine and you're there.

The ops layer is the same

Own accounts, approval gates, spend awareness, a written kill procedure. We apply the same security checklist to either.
